GA: DPS-LHR replaced with DPS-AMS 7 days out - argued to get booked on QR
just want to give a heads up that garuda will book you with a different airline if you argue and say the TIME change is too inconvenient.
my dps to lhr was cancelled 7 days out and replaced with dps-ams
garuda are notorious for this.
no chance im going ams without putting up a fight.
called and got the run around for an hour.
eventually lost my temper and demanded i speak to a supervisor who i gave an earful.
said there is now way i can get the AMS flight as the times are too different to the original flight. said i had a wedding and a meeting
within 30 minutes of hanging up i received email confirmation of my booking with QR
DOH-LHR is with qsuites (very happy ending).
the key is to say the new AMS times will mess up very important plans ad you're not taking no for an answer.
not sure if being a business passenger made the difference.
interested if they would do the same for an economy passenger
good luck to anyone else in my position.

Also had my LHR KNO CGK and return cancelled and rerouted from AMS. As I was positioning from AMS to LHR anyway to take advantage of a promo fare this is very convenient for me. Had to take a day earlier or later as there is no Tuesday flight from AMS, but that works for me too.
Also lucky that I could cancel my positioning flight and change hotel FOC.
Bit strange that they did not include any AMS LHR vv. flights in the new itinerary (as if they knew!). Also strange that my connections from KNO to and from CGK were not automatically changed (layovers of about 16 hours if I recall) but eventually got that changed too. The Jakarta call centre originally wanted to charge me EUR1400 pp for doing so but of course I got it fixed in the end.
Any news whether this is the first sign of GA pulling out of London or is this just due to non-availability of the A330-900 neo?

On domestic flight, its quite common for Garuda to reroute passengers from cancelled flight to different city and don't bother to send them to their original destination.
I guess they did the same for international one as well.
I got a reservation for 2nd January for Garuda domestic and so far it have been changed twice ... both different than original destination. (And no notification)
DPS - BDO for 2/1/2020
Change to
DPS - KJT on the same date and quite similar time.
This change is understandable because government somehow force airlines to use their useless brand new airport 3 hours away from BDO.
Then change again to
DPS - CGK on the same date due to they cancelling the DPS - KJT route.
